When I first heard/felt the issue, it was in light snow...maybe 1-2". In 2wd, the XJ is flawless. Forwards or reverse.
When 4wd is selected, in any position (NP242J T Case) forward or reverse, under light throttle. It is ok, no shudder... (until this morning). Under medium to heavy throttle, it will exhibit this shudder, kinda like it's slipping in and out of 4wd...(until this morning).
Today I made an early coffee run, it was snowing here, the T/C was in FT4WD. As I wheeled into the drive thru, I NOW was feeling axle bind (and the shudder/lurching noise) Like it was in 4Lo and I was turning too sharp. Although it was only 1/4 turn of the wheel, and in 4wd FT. So I dropped it into N, then into 4H. Back into D, rolled up to the window, and more axle bind, accompanied with the shudder/lurching. Paid, rolled around the corner, into N, dropped into 2WD. Back into D, damn thing is still engaged. Back into R, slide into D. And finally released into 2WD.
I'm stumped, but if I can't figure this out...with some help...it too will become a part vehicle. In not a stupid fella, do alot of wrenching myself. Have owned alot of 4x4's in the past. But on this one I'm buggered!
Both F/R diff's and T/C were flushed about 700 km ago.
